137-47 45th Ave, Flushing, NY 11355, USA
Distance: 3.29 miles
78-15 Parsons Blvd, Flushing, NY 11366, USA
Distance: 3.31 miles
113-25 Myrtle Ave, Jamaica, NY 11418, USA
Distance: 3.33 miles
84-75 Daniels St, Jamaica, NY 11435, USA
Distance: 3.43 miles
139-6 86th Ave, Briarwood, NY 11435, USA
Distance: 3.54 miles
80-01 Broadway, Queens, NY 11373, USA
Distance: 3.56 miles
147-46 84th Rd, Jamaica, NY 11435, USA
Distance: 3.62 miles